Root Check: Verify Root Access and Custom ROM Compatibility

Are you wondering if your Android device is rooted and compatible with custom ROM installations? Root Check is the perfect app for you. Designed with utmost dedication to the Android platform, this app helps you determine if your device has root access, without actually rooting it or modifying any system files.

Moreover, Root Check offers a wealth of information about rooting procedures and custom ROMs for Android devices. It's an indispensable tool for both aspiring root users and those already familiar with the root experience.

Main Features:

  • An informative and user-friendly root and custom ROM guide.
  • Expand your knowledge with root-related terminology, including fastboot, flash, and ROM.
  • A comprehensive FAQ section to address common questions users may have.
  • Everything you need to embark on your root journey!

FAQ

What is Root Check by Maple Media?

Root Check by Maple Media is an application designed to check if Android devices have been rooted. It provides information on the status of root permissions and if the device's integrity has been compromised.

Is Root Check free to use?

Yes, Root Check by Maple Media is available for free on the Google Play Store.

How do I use Root Check?

To use Root Check, simply download and install the app, open it, and tap the 'Verify Root' button to check your device's root status.

Does Root Check require internet access?

Root Check does not require an internet connection to perform the root check, but it may need internet access for additional features or updates.

What does it mean if my device is rooted?

If your device is rooted, it means you have obtained superuser access, allowing you to modify system files and settings that are typically restricted.

Can I unroot my device after using Root Check?

Root Check itself does not provide unrooting capabilities; however, there are other applications and methods that can help you unroot your device.

Does using Root Check void my warranty?

Check your device manufacturer’s policy; in many cases, rooting a device can void its warranty.

Is it safe to use Root Check?

Yes, Root Check by Maple Media is safe to use and does not require any intrusive permissions.

What should I do if my device is not rooted but I want to root it?

If you wish to root your device, research specific methods or tools that are compatible with your device model and follow the instructions carefully.

Will Root Check work on all Android devices?

Root Check is compatible with most Android devices; however, the effectiveness may vary depending on the specific device model and Android version.
